Pakistan, Aug. 2 -- Pakistan stands as a living testament to an enduring spiritual and ideological conviction. From its very inception, the rallying cry that unified millions was both simple and profound: "What does Pakistan mean? La ilaha illallah." Under this banner of faith in the Oneness of Allah, the nation emerged on the world map on 14 August 1947, as a homeland for Muslims of the Subcontinent, guided by the vision of Quaid-e-Azam Muhammad Ali Jinnah and the philosophical foresight of Allama Iqbal. It was not merely a political endeavour but the realisation of a distinct national identity rooted in Islamic ideals of justice, sovereignty, and unity. Yet the path was fraught with peril.
